Саяхан сервер дээр дээрх системийг суулгав. Тэгээд энэ системийг суулгах талаар жаахан зүйл бичье гэж бодлоо. ҮС : CentOS 5.2
Энэ хүү системийг суулгахаас өмнө өөрийн сервер дээр SendMail болон Dovecot суулгасан болно.
Хэрэвээ та өөрийн сервер дээр php болон php-mbstring суулгасан бол шууд Squirrelmail системийг суулгаж болно. Мэдээж өмнө нь Mail(POP,IMAP) сервер суулгасан байх шаардлагатай. php-mbstring пакеж нь олон байт буюу 1-с дээш байт-р дүрслэгддэг тэмдэгт ашиглах дохиолдолд суулгах шаардлагатай. Ер нь суулгачихсан байхад гэмгүй.
Php болон php-mbstring пакежийг суулгаагүй бол дараах командаар суулгана.
Дээр дурьдсан зүйлүүд асуудалгүй бол системийг суулгахдаа доорх командыг ашиглана
Суулгаж дууссаны дараагаар Dovecot серверийн тохиргоон дээр imap протколыг нэмж өгөөгүй бол нэмэх шаардлагатай учир нь Squirrelmail нь imap проткол ашигладаг.
Дээрх тохиргоог хийж дууссан бол Squirrelmail системийг тохиргоог хэрхэн хийх талаар бичье.
Системийг тохиргоог өөрийн түүлийг нь ашиглаж хйиж болох бөгөөд дараах командыг терминал дээр бичихэд түүл ачааллагдах болно.
Дээрх командыг биелүүлэхэд дараах цэс үүснэ
Дээрх цэсны харгалзах дугаарыг оруулан Enter товч даран тохиргоог хийх боломжтой. Эсвэл доорх дир-т байрлах config.php файлыг засварлаж болно.
Дээрх тохиргооноос тохируулах шаардлагатай нь :
Энэ хүү системийг суулгахаас өмнө өөрийн сервер дээр SendMail болон Dovecot суулгасан болно.
Хэрэвээ та өөрийн сервер дээр php болон php-mbstring суулгасан бол шууд Squirrelmail системийг суулгаж болно. Мэдээж өмнө нь Mail(POP,IMAP) сервер суулгасан байх шаардлагатай. php-mbstring пакеж нь олон байт буюу 1-с дээш байт-р дүрслэгддэг тэмдэгт ашиглах дохиолдолд суулгах шаардлагатай. Ер нь суулгачихсан байхад гэмгүй.
Php болон php-mbstring пакежийг суулгаагүй бол дараах командаар суулгана.
# yum –y install php
# yum –y install php-mbstring
# yum –y install php-mbstring
Дээр дурьдсан зүйлүүд асуудалгүй бол системийг суулгахдаа доорх командыг ашиглана
# yum –y install squirrelmail
Суулгаж дууссаны дараагаар Dovecot серверийн тохиргоон дээр imap протколыг нэмж өгөөгүй бол нэмэх шаардлагатай учир нь Squirrelmail нь imap проткол ашигладаг.
Дээрх тохиргоог хийж дууссан бол Squirrelmail системийг тохиргоог хэрхэн хийх талаар бичье.
Системийг тохиргоог өөрийн түүлийг нь ашиглаж хйиж болох бөгөөд дараах командыг терминал дээр бичихэд түүл ачааллагдах болно.
# /usr/share/squirrelmail/config/conf.pl
Дээрх командыг биелүүлэхэд дараах цэс үүснэ
Main Menu --
1. Organization Preferences
2. Server Settings
3. Folder Defaults
4. General Options
5. Themes
6. Address Books
7. Message of the Day (MOTD)
8. Plugins
9. Database
10. Languages
D. Set pre-defined settings for specific IMAP servers
C Turn color on
S Save data
Q Quit
1. Organization Preferences
2. Server Settings
3. Folder Defaults
4. General Options
5. Themes
6. Address Books
7. Message of the Day (MOTD)
8. Plugins
9. Database
10. Languages
D. Set pre-defined settings for specific IMAP servers
C Turn color on
S Save data
Q Quit
Дээрх цэсны харгалзах дугаарыг оруулан Enter товч даран тохиргоог хийх боломжтой. Эсвэл доорх дир-т байрлах config.php файлыг засварлаж болно.
# cd /usr/share/squirrelmail/config/
Дээрх тохиргооноос тохируулах шаардлагатай нь :
2. Серверийн тохиргоо
Domain нэр
Sendmail or SMTP
IMAP Settings and Port
10. Хэлний тохиргоо
Default Language
Default Charset
Domain нэр
Sendmail or SMTP
IMAP Settings and Port
10. Хэлний тохиргоо
Default Language
Default Charset
Бусад тохиргоог өөрийн серверийн тохиргоонд нийцүүлэн тохируулах шаардлагатай.
Дээрх тохиргоог хийж дууссаны дараагаар вэб хөтөч дээр домайн нэрийн ард /webmail-г нэмэн ажиллуулахад логин хуудас нээгдэх болно. Учир нь систем суухдаа вэб сервэрт .../conf.d/squirrelmail.conf файлыг үүсгээд Alias үүсгэсэн байдаг. Системрүү хандах линкийг өөрчлье гэвэл уг файл болон вэб серверийн тохиргоог өөрчлөөрэй.
Мөн логин хийх үед дараах алдааны мессеж үүсвэл IMAP Settings-н Port-г шалгаарай
Error : Connection dropped by IMAP server
Ямар нэгэн асуудал гарвал коммент үлдээгээрэй.